  3. Be Proud Be Loud (Be Heard) -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Be_Proud_Be_Loud_(Be_Heard)

    Toyah singles chronology. "Ieya". (1982) " Be Proud Be Loud (Be Heard) ". (1982) "Rebel Run". (1983) " Be Proud Be Loud (Be Heard) " is a song by the English new wave band Toyah, fronted by Toyah Willcox, released as a single in 1982 by Safari Records. It was a Top 40 chart success in the UK and Ireland.

    Clairemont (or Clairemont Mesa) is a community within the city of San Diego, California, United States. It has a population of about 81,600 residents and an area of roughly 13.3 square miles (34 km 2 ).
